What does Riber do? The company Riber SA was founded in France in 1966 and has since become a global leader in the manufacture of equipment for the semiconductor industry. Riber's business model is based on offering high-quality equipment and accessories for semiconductor research and production.
Riber is divided into three business segments: the CVD division, the EPI division, and the Sputtering division. The CVD division focuses on the production of systems that perform chemical vapor deposition (CVD) - a process used in the manufacture of semiconductor devices. The EPI division develops and manufactures epitaxy systems used in the production of crystals, while the Sputtering division produces devices for the sputter deposition of materials.
Riber also offers a wide range of products that are important to the semiconductor industry. These include substrates, epitaxy wafers, Chameleon epitaxy deposition cells, sputter targets, and more. Riber's products are used by leading companies in the semiconductor industry worldwide.
Throughout its history, Riber has brought constant innovation to the market through extensive investments in research and development. The company has also implemented a strong acquisition strategy and now presents a wide range of solutions to customer needs.
Riber places value on sustainability and actively participates in environmental protection initiatives. The company is committed to reducing environmental pollution, improving recycling technologies for the electronics industry, and promoting sustainable production methods.
